#3b9c1d basic color information

#3b9c1d

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#3b9c1d has decimal index of: 3906589, is composed of 23.1% red, 61.2% green and 11.4% blue. #3b9c1d in CMYK color model, is composed of 62.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.4% yellow and 38.8% black.
#339933 is the closest web-safe color to #3b9c1d.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
